A woman's clinic is a clinic where women can go to see the gynecologist, the expert on women's reproductive system. This is where you get checkups, birth control and ultrasounds if you are pregnant. They also test for cancer and sexually transmitted diseases. Some clinics perform abortions.

Women who are pregnant, or who suspect that they are pregnant, must tell their doctor before the procedure begins. Pregnant women can, and should, have a colposcopy if they have an abnormal Pap test.
